Python中有哪些"方法"
时间: 2023-11-05 17:40:58 浏览: 36
Python中常见的方法包括:
1. 字符串方法:包括split、join、replace、find、startswith、endswith等。
2. 列表方法:包括append、extend、insert、remove、pop、sort等。
3. 字典方法:包括keys、values、items、get、setdefault等。
4. 文件方法:包括open、read、write、close等。
5. 数学方法:包括abs、round、max、min、sum等。
6. 类方法:包括__init__、__str__、__repr__、__eq__等。
还有很多其他的方法,这里只列举了一些常见的。
相关问题
python中""" """可以用来表示字符串吗
是的,在Python中,双引号 """ """ 可以用来表示字符串。在Python中,字符串是由零个或多个字符组成的一组字符序列,可以通过双引号或单引号来定义字符串。当你在字符串中插入另一个字符串时,可以使用双引号 """ 或者单引号 '' 来表示这个字符串。
例如:
```python
text = "这是一个用双引号 """ 引起来的字符串"
print(text) # 输出:这是一个用双引号 "引起来的字符串
```
在这个例子中,双引号 """ 用于定义一个包含另一个字符串的字符串。这个字符串是 "引起来的字符串",它被双引号包围着。
除了双引号 """ 和单引号 '',Python还支持其他一些特殊字符,如反斜杠 \,用于转义字符,例如 \n 表示换行,\t 表示制表符等。
需要注意的是,Python中的字符串是不可变的,这意味着你不能更改字符串中的字符。如果你需要修改字符串中的字符,可以将字符串转换为列表或元组,进行修改后再转换回字符串。
python中end=""的含义
在 Python 中,print() 函数默认在输出之后会自动换行。而 end="" 参数的作用是告诉 print() 函数在输出之后不要换行,而是直接将后续输出接在同一行。例如:
```python
print("Hello", end="")
print("World")
```
输出结果为:
```
HelloWorld
```
如果没有设置 end="",则输出结果为:
```
Hello
World
```